Hemp in Zimbabwe Gains Momentum: Exclusive Seminar by Greener Greens and Bangi Consultants

mm
Updated on

Hemp cultivation is rapidly gaining momentum in Zimbabwe, as evidenced by the upcoming exclusive seminar hosted by Greener Greens and Bangi Consultants. The event, scheduled for Tuesday, 27th February, from 9 am to 2 pm, promises to be a comprehensive exploration of the hemp industry's potential. With a focus on production, profitability, market dynamics, and offtake agreements, the seminar aims to provide valuable insights for both seasoned and aspiring hemp entrepreneurs.

About Greener Greens

Greener Greens is a leading facilitator in the production and export of fruits and vegetables. Their unique approach involves funding farms, managing the entire farming process, and assisting in the marketing and selling of the produce. With a focus on globally demanded produce, Greener Greens operates based on market intelligence and documented interests. The company's vision is centered around community development, viewing it as a key driver for sustainability in farming as a business and fostering overall economic growth.
